Canadian woman sentenced to 25 years in Pakistani prison


Law & Order | 206573 hits | Aug 15 2:15 pm | Posted by: Hyack
15 Comment

A Brighton, Ont., woman accused of drug trafficking was given a 25-year sentence in a Pakistani court, a Foreign Affairs official said Friday
